Transaction 64e67fa6c82e107189971cdddbc3283e38e7b6e4be9e2049a8e7337963123ae9

4 Input
1 Outputs
  • 64e67fa6c82e107189971cdddbc3283e38e7b6e4be9e2049a8e7337963123ae9:0
  • value  2615760
    address  1745S3JVEA9ZLQjjAuw9HycN27C96SmcAP